Output 22343284cc9851704f3a17c8f0ad8743287e16c7a518442f93909c7d12b37a1f:124

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d023e880dd669f1fc17f32a0d42b6d8e7c7162ab OP_EQUAL
address
3LfZVPdt6n28q5eKwUCsb3Ga4xX9MXihu7
transaction
22343284cc9851704f3a17c8f0ad8743287e16c7a518442f93909c7d12b37a1f
spent
true